WASHINGTON (WUSA) -- DC Police have identified a man with a stab wound who walked into a rec center and later died.
Police say that 19-year-old Dalontray Williams of Northwest D.C. was suffering from a stab wound to the chest and looking for help when he walked into the Kennedy Recreation Center in the 1500 block of 7th Street around 7 Thursday night.
Paramedics and detectives with the Metropolitan Police Department's Homicide Unit responded to the scene. Police say the man was transported to an area hospital where he was later pronounced dead.
Police say they have determined that the stabbing occured in the 1500 block of Seventh Street NW.
